Aspects Influencing Pricing



Several essential aspects influence roof covering installment rates that you need to think about as you plan your task.

Initially, the kind of roofing product plays a significant duty. Asphalt tiles are normally a lot more cost effective, while products like slate or metal can drive expenses up.


Your roof's size and pitch likewise influence rates; larger or steeper roofs need even more products and labor, boosting the overall expense.

Labor prices can vary depending upon your location and the specialist's experience. It's essential to obtain multiple quotes to guarantee you're getting a reasonable cost.

Furthermore, if your roof has existing issues, like architectural damage or mold, these will need to be dealt with prior to installation, including in your costs.

Seasonality issues too. Roof covering tasks are frequently cheaper in the off-peak months, while need during top period can inflate rates.

Last but not least, local licenses and policies may require fees, so it's excellent to examine what's needed in your area.

Budgeting for Your Roof Project



Budgeting for your roof covering job is vital to prevent unexpected expenses and financial pressure. Begin by examining your needs; consider the kind of products you want, the dimension of your roofing system, and any type of extra attributes like skylights or ventilation systems. Study the average prices in your location to obtain a sensible concept of what to expect.

As soon as you have a standard price quote, add a buffer-- generally around 10-15% for unexpected concerns such as surprise damage or raised product expenses.

Don't forget to consider labor costs, which can differ dramatically relying on the complexity of your roof and the contractor you choose.

Next off, consider any type of authorizations or evaluation costs. It's a good idea to make up these ahead of time to stay clear of surprises later.

If you're funding the job, explore car loan options or layaway plan that fit your spending plan. Set a clear timeline and stick to it to avoid expenses from intensifying.

Ultimately, keep track of all costs and receipts throughout the procedure. This will aid you remain organized and make changes as required.
